ETHGas has launched the Open Gas Initiative, aimed at creating a frictionless on-chain experience for users. The core of this initiative is to invite major protocols to participate by sponsoring users' gas fees, thereby lowering the barriers to on-chain operations.



The program is open to key protocols within the ecosystem, encouraging them to support this shared vision — enabling more users to participate in on-chain activities without worrying about gas costs.
